Thanksgiving Terror at Georgia Southern
Description
Alyssa Monroe, a quiet and determined junior at Georgia Southern University, decides to stay on campus over Thanksgiving break, seeking solitude to focus on her studies. But what begins as a peaceful retreat quickly spirals into a nightmare when Alyssa becomes the target of a sinister cult that has been lurking in the shadows of the nearly deserted campus.Isolated from the outside world and cut off from communication, Alyssa finds herself hunted by masked intruders who believe she embodies their twisted concept of "Kristy"-a pure and virtuous figure they must sacrifice to fulfill their dark rituals. As the cat-and-mouse game intensifies, Alyssa must confront her deepest fears and summon every ounce of courage to outwit her relentless pursuers.With the help of an unexpected ally, Alyssa turns the tables on her tormentors, fighting back with a ferocity she never knew she possessed. But the true horror lies in the heart of the cult, where the enigmatic Professor Harper, a respected faculty member, pulls the strings.In a thrilling battle of wits and wills, Alyssa takes on the cult in a final, deadly confrontation that will determine her fate and the future of the university. "Thanksgiving Terror at Georgia Southern" is a gripping tale of survival, resilience, and the terrifying lengths one must go to overcome the darkness that lies within and without.
